In a significant leap forward for Pakistan’s agricultural sector, a partnership with South Korea has been established to produce high-quality seed potatoes using aeroponics—a revolutionary method of plant cultivation that eliminates the need for soil. This new collaboration is poised to help Pakistan increase its potato production while reducing its reliance on costly seed imports. With the agriculture sector being a key contributor to Pakistan’s economy, this initiative stands as a major advancement in sustainable farming.
Aeroponics: A Sustainable Farming Solution
Aeroponics is a method where plants are grown in an air or mist environment with minimal water usage, making it an ideal solution for modern urban farming and vertical agriculture. This technique not only conserves water but also promotes faster growth, yielding healthier crops with fewer resources. With Pakistan’s increasing potato production, this method promises to significantly improve the quality and quantity of seed potatoes, a critical component for sustainable farming.
Pakistan ranks as the ninth-largest producer of potatoes globally, with a production increase of more than 35% over the last three years. The country’s output surged from 5.87 million tons in 2020-21 to an estimated 8.01 million tons in 2022-23. However, despite the vast acreage devoted to potato cultivation, Pakistan still faces a major challenge: the country imports between 6,000 to 12,000 tons of seed potatoes annually due to the poor quality of domestically produced seeds.
A Joint Initiative for Improved Seed Production
The new initiative, the Seed Potato Production and Aeroponics Complex, is a joint project between the Korea Partnership for Innovation in Agriculture (COPIA) and the Pakistan Agricultural Research Council (PARC). This partnership aims to use aeroponics technology to produce certified seed potatoes in Pakistan. The infrastructure of the project includes four state-of-the-art aeroponic greenhouses, 35 screen houses, and a cold storage facility, all powered by a 100-kW solar system, ensuring sustainable and energy-efficient operations.
Aeroponic cultivation has proven to be highly productive, with traditional potato farming yielding only five tubers per plant, while the aeroponic system can produce between 50 to 60 tubers per plant. The advantages of this method are clear: significantly higher yields, improved seed quality, and reduced dependence on imported seeds, which ultimately lowers the cost of production.
Impact on Pakistan’s Potato Industry
This collaboration is expected to address the challenge of poor-quality seed potatoes in Pakistan, enabling the country to produce its own high-quality seed stock for domestic use and potential export. The goal is to improve potato yields, reduce production costs, and lower the nation’s heavy import bill for seed potatoes.
With the establishment of the modern aeroponic center, Pakistani farmers will no longer need to rely on external sources for high-quality seeds. This initiative is seen as a game-changer for the agricultural industry, improving productivity and creating opportunities for Pakistan to become a net exporter of potatoes in the future.
Future Prospects for Pakistan’s Agricultural Sector
The partnership between Pakistan and South Korea extends beyond seed potato production. It is part of a broader effort to modernize the country’s agriculture through innovation and the adoption of advanced technologies. The Prime Minister of Pakistan, Shehbaz Sharif, highlighted the significance of the project, stating that it would empower local farmers and boost the overall productivity of the agricultural sector.
In addition to the aeroponic potato initiative, Pakistan has also inaugurated the National Institute for Genomics and Advanced Biotechnology, a state-of-the-art research facility focused on plant, animal, and microbial genomics. This demonstrates the country’s commitment to advancing agricultural research and fostering innovation in the sector.
